自定义窗口聚合函数是InfluxDB Flux查询中的一种功能,它允许用户根据自己的需求定义窗口大小和聚合操作,以便对时间序列数据进行灵活的分析和计算。
在InfluxDB Flux中,窗口聚合函数可以通过window()
函数来实现。window()
函数接受两个参数:窗口大小和滑动步长。窗口大小定义了每个窗口包含的时间范围,而滑动步长定义了窗口之间的时间间隔。
使用自定义窗口聚合函数可以实现各种不同的聚合操作,例如计算每个窗口内的平均值、最大值、最小值、总和等。用户可以根据自己的需求选择适当的聚合函数,并将其应用于窗口内的数据。
自定义窗口聚合函数在时间序列数据分析和计算中具有广泛的应用场景。例如,在监控系统中,可以使用窗口聚合函数计算每分钟内的平均请求量;在物联网领域,可以使用窗口聚合函数计算每小时内的传感器数据平均值;在金融领域,可以使用窗口聚合函数计算每天内的股票价格波动情况等。
腾讯云提供了InfluxDB云数据库产品,可以满足用户对于时间序列数据存储和分析的需求。您可以通过以下链接了解更多关于腾讯云InfluxDB的信息:
请注意,以上答案仅供参考,具体的产品选择和使用方式应根据实际需求和情况进行决策。
领取专属 10元无门槛券
手把手带您无忧上云